Working Capital Management in Sick Industries | Financial Management

The planning and control of working capital in sick industries need special attention. A thorough analysis of causes for sickness is required for working capital management in sick industry. The Finance manager require to take steps to restructure the working capital requirements and the banks may be approached for need based finance instead of operating on the basis of predetermined [...]

How to Calculate Standard Deviation and Coefficient of Variation? | Capital Budgeting

The following article will guide you to learn about how to calculate standard deviation and coefficient of variation. Standard deviation is a statistical technique used in capital budgeting decisions to determine the variation or deviation from the mean of cash flows of the project. The project with lesser standard deviation in cash flows carries less risk and uncertainty. Risk is [...]

Currency Futures and Options | Derivatives | Financial Management

In this article we will discuss about currency futures and currency options. Currency Futures: A currency futures contract is "a commitment to deliver a specific amount of a specified currency at a specified future date for an agreed price incorporated in the contract". A currency futures contract is an agreement to buy or sell a standardized quantity of specific foreign [...]
